回答

收藏

[原创] 2.ESP32-DevkitC教程之原理图分析

乐鑫ESP32 乐鑫ESP32 17593 人阅读 | 0 人回复 | 2018-01-17

本帖最后由 风之山谷 于 2018-1-17 08:16 编辑

上篇简要分析了ESP32芯片,这篇准备来说ESP32-DevkitC上的原理图。
ESP32-DevkitC开发板很小,主要功能是帮助引出ESP-WROOM-32模块的引脚,以及提供电源供电和串口转USB功能。开发板上的资源我要盗一下爱板网评测上面的一张图片来说明一下。


先来说说电源吧,电源还是比较重要,提供模块正常供电电压来使用。电源是通过USB口的5V供电,经过NCP1117-3.3V LDO芯片从5V转成ESP-WROOM-32模块所需的3.3V电压。在5V端端口中还串联了一个红色LED,来显示电源状态。

另外一部分是Uart转USB的电路,ESP32-DevkitC开发板采用了Silicon Labs的CP2102,支持USB2.0高速下载,而且内置晶振和上电复位电路,稳定性比国产和台产的PL2303和CH34X系列要稳定一些。在USB口那里DN和DP口还有用双向二极管钳住电位。

然后就是把模块部分的端口引出来了。可见大部分端口都引出到开发板两旁的兼容面包板的引脚上。

下面是开发板两旁的引脚定义。

最后一部分是板上的两个按钮,分别是复位功能和下载按钮。BOOT是下载程序功能,EN是复位功能。


我们再来看一看ESP-WROOM-32模块里面的电路吧。这么模块也不复杂,外面就覆盖了一层屏蔽罩,用来保护内部电路不受外面干扰,另一方面是减少其EMC辐射,用来通过各种认证。

仔细看了电路图也不是很复杂,里面含有一个晶振来提供给ESP32时钟。ESP32芯片除了3.3V外也不需要其他电压,十分方便。其管脚连接了一个4MB大小的外部SPI FLASH,用来储存程序和数据。最后便是其2、3脚连接了天线,这里天线是PCB蛇形天线,用来发射和接受WIFI和蓝牙。


分享到:
回复

使用道具 举报

您需要登录后才可以回帖 注册/登录

本版积分规则

关闭

站长推荐上一条 /3 下一条